Cooling Technology Types
Choosing the right cooling technology for your bed can greatly enhance your sleep quality, and there are a few key options to take into account. One popular choice is evaporative cooling, which circulates chilled water through tubes in the mattress. I love that this method can reduce the mattress temperature by 7 to 12 °F while being super energy-efficient, using only 8 Wh compared to traditional AC units that guzzle 800 Wh.
Another option is powered ventilation, which effectively wicks away body heat and moisture, keeping you cool throughout the night. Water-based cooling systems often allow you to adjust the temperature within a range of 55-115°F, catering to your personal comfort preferences.
You might also consider advanced fabric technologies that feature special fibers designed to absorb body heat and humidity, reducing your skin temperature by 2-5 °C. Plus, many of these systems are energy-efficient, with some consuming as little as 0.1 kWh per night, saving you money on your electricity bills. Size and Fit
Finding the right bed cooling system means evaluating size and fit to guarantee it complements your mattress. First, check that the dimensions match your mattress size. Common sizes include Twin (75" L x 39" W) and Queen (90" x 90"). This step is essential because a mismatch can lead to discomfort or ineffective cooling.
Next, think about the thickness of the cooling pad or mattress topper. If you choose a thicker option, you might need extra space or adjustments to your existing bedding setup. Some systems, like mattress pads, fit snugly on the mattress, so make sure they're compatible with adjustable beds or specific mattress types.
Another factor to keep in mind is the weight of the cooling system. Heavier units can complicate setup and maintenance, especially if you like to change bedding frequently. Finally, check that the hoses or connections provided are long enough to fit your bed's layout without straining or awkward positioning.

Maintenance Requirements
When considering a bed cooling system, maintenance requirements shouldn't be overlooked. I've learned that most systems need regular upkeep to function effectively. For instance, cleaning the water reservoir and refilling it is vital to prevent mold and bacteria growth. I've found that using distilled or filtered water can really enhance performance and avoid pesky mineral buildup.
Additionally, I've discovered that some systems require periodic water level checks, and you might need to add cleaning agents, like vinegar, to maintain water quality. It's important to familiarize yourself with the specific care instructions for your cooling pad, as some may require hand washing to preserve their cooling properties.
To keep everything running smoothly, I recommend establishing a regular maintenance routine. Changing the water weekly or biweekly has worked wonders for me in guaranteeing the longevity and effectiveness of my cooling system. Noise Levels
As I explored different bed cooling systems, I quickly realized that noise levels can greatly impact sleep quality. Some models operate quietly, emitting low white noise that many users find soothing. I learned that many people prefer cooling systems with noise levels similar to typical household sounds, which guarantees minimal disturbance throughout the night.
When researching, I noticed a distinction between systems. Those using powered ventilation tend to create more air movement noise, while evaporative cooling methods often function with less mechanical noise, making them a quieter option. It's vital to reflect on how sensitive you are to noise, as even low decibel levels can disrupt sleep for some individuals.
